Olkiluoto 3 startup pushed back to 2018
Finland's Olkiluoto 3 will start operations in 2018, 13 years after work began on the first-of-a-kind EPR, the Areva-Siemens consortium building the plant has informed client Teollisuuden Voima Oyj (TVO).

UK regulators clear ABWR for next step
The third stage of the generic design assessment (GDA) for the Advanced Boiling Water Reactor (ABWR) is to begin in September after regulators completed their initial high-level assessment of the Hitachi-GE Nuclear Energy reactor design without identifying any fundamental issues to prevent it from being built in the UK.

Cooperation deal to develop advanced reactor
South Korean designers have secured help from Argonne National Laboratory to develop an advanced reactor, which is partly based on America's successful EBR-II prototype. A 150 MWe sodium-cooled demonstration unit is slated for 2028.

Grid connection for first Fuqing unit
Unit 1 of the Fuqing nuclear power plant in China's Fujian province has been connected to the electricity grid, becoming China National Nuclear Corporation's tenth operating power reactor. It is expected to enter commercial operation by the end of the year.

Reactor internals installed at Sanmen AP1000
At Sanmen 1 the first components of the reactor itself have been put into position after a year of preparation. The reactor internals are steel structures sit within the reactor pressure vessel and will support the fuel assemblies and control rods.

Helium fan produced for Chinese HTR-PM
A prototype helium fan for use in China's HTR-PM high-temperature gas-cooled reactor has successfully completed testing. A demonstration plant based on twin HTR-PM units is currently under construction at Shidaowan, Shandong province.
